Day 8-10: Explore Aosta Town and Saint-Pierre Castle

Venture into Aosta, the enchanting capital of the valley. Admire the Roman ruins, including the Arch of Augustus and the Praetorian Gate. Visit Saint-Pierre Castle, a medieval fortress perched on a hilltop, offering breathtaking views of the city and surrounding mountains.

Day 20-21: Visit Fenis Castle and Pila Snow Park

Travel to Fenis Castle, a magnificent medieval fortress known for its elaborate frescoes and well-preserved architecture. At Pila Snow Park, enjoy thrilling snow activities such as sledding, snowshoeing, and ice skating.

Day 3: Immerse yourselves in the local culture by visiting the Sant'Orso Fair, held annually in late January. Witness traditional masked parades, sample regional delicacies like fontina cheese and Castagne di Saint-Vincent chestnuts, and browse handmade crafts. Don't miss the lively music and dancing that fill the streets.

Indulge in the local culture by savoring traditional Aosta Valley cuisine, a symphony of rich flavors influenced by neighboring France and Switzerland. Delectable dishes like Polenta Concia, a creamy cornmeal delight, and Fonduta, a delectable cheese fondue, will warm your body and soul after a day on the slopes.
